We’re Headed to Detroit!

Digital Dealer Conference & Expo is moving to Detroit, September 22-23, 2026, at Huntington Place. Detroit isn’t just the Motor City, it’s the epicenter of the American automotive industry.

DealerPoint

DealerPoint, a Digital Dealer Event, VIP networking experience is highly curated for each dealership attendee. 1:1 private meetings and boardroom presentations foster long-term relationships for both the Dealer Executives and Solution Providers.
